Given our rural roads and harsh Wisconsin winters, the most frequent repairs involve suspension components (like shocks and struts), brake systems worn from gravel and salt, and exhaust system rust. Battery failures and issues from pothole impacts are also very common seasonal concerns for local drivers.

You should seek diagnostics immediately if the light is flashing, indicating a severe misfire that could damage the catalytic converter. For a steady light, schedule an appointment promptly, as issues like faulty oxygen sensors, common in older vehicles on our rural routes, can reduce fuel efficiency and lead to costlier repairs if ignored.

Chaseburg's hilly terrain and infrequently plowed back roads demand serious winter preparation. Beyond a standard battery check and antifreeze test, prioritize installing high-quality winter tires and ensuring your four-wheel-drive system is serviced. Applying undercoarding to prevent rust from county road salt is also a highly recommended local investment.
